Crime overview

High Street area has the 2nd highest crime rate of 29 local areas in Ventnor & St Lawrence , and the 20th highest crime rate of 467 local areas in Isle of Wight .

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.

The overall crime rate in the area around High Street (PO38 1LT) in the last 12 months was 311.8 per 1,000 residents and was 242.9% higher than the Ventnor & St Lawrence average (90.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 34 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Drugs ( 150.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Burglary ( -50.0%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 42 (≈ 150.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were flat ( 0.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-58.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around High Street (PO38 1LT), the main crime hotspot is near Supermarket. Police recorded 87 crimes here, including 42 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
